Using Ham Glaze

What can you do with the honey glaze that comes with a ham? I don't like it on a ham but hate to just throw it away. There has to be a good use for it.

I once used the glaze packet in Apple Crisp since it's sugar and spices such as cinnamon.

I'm sure it's a blend of honey and corn syrup. That's what's in the KFC 'honey sauce' packets now. I would sweeten my tea with it. Or pour some on my oatmeal.

We added some to a meatloaf recipe and also made BBQ sauce out of a bit of it - not half bad if you like a sweet taste with meat.

I use mine in baking. Muffins, honey bread, etc. Very good.
